Building highlights include an expanded outdoor equipment rental center, new equipment fleets, drive-through equipment storage, an adventure program trip staging area, a trip planning and resource area, 15-foot bouldering walls, and a technical training center with a classroom and a 55-foot climbing wall. Expansive views to the lake, tree canopies, and natural landscapes provide a frequent reminder of place. The building will consist of two multi-use classroom spaces, a resource center for trip planning, equipment rentals, a boathouse, lakefront patio and second-level deck that overlooks Lake Hartwell. The center was designed to emphasize natural materials—most prominently mass timber—as the project sits on an expansive site in a forest and lake area. The Andy Quattlebaum Outdoor Education Center at the Snow Outdoor Fitness and Wellness Complex houses the CORE Program, which plans outdoor adventure trips and activities including backpacking, whitewater rafting, skiing, rock climbing and more. Project: Andy Quattlebaum Outdoor Recreation Center at Clemson University Location: Clemson, SC Completion: August 2019 Size: 16, 000 square feet Architect: Cooper Carry Structural Engineer: Britt, Peters and Associates Landscape & Civil Engineers: SeamonWhiteside, Koons Environmental Design MEP Engineer: RMF Engineering Contractor: Sherman Construction Sustainability: Pattern R+D.
